POS: Computed Position Data

Function

This command allows you to query the computed position.

Command Format

Syntax

$PASHQ,POS[*cc]

Response Format

Syntax

$PASHR,POS,d1,d2,m3,m4,c5,m6,c7,f8,f9,f10,f11,f12,f13,f14,f15,f16,s17*cc

Parameters

Example

$PASHQ,POS

Parameter

Description

Range

d1

Position mode:
• 0: Autonomous
• 1: RTCM code differential (or SBAS differen-

tial)

• 2: RTK float
• 3: RTK fixed
• 9: SBAS Differential. See comment.

0-3, 9

d2

Count of satellites used in position computation

3-27

m3

Current UTC time of position (hhmmss.ss)

000000.00-
235959.99

m4

Latitude of position (ddmm.mmmmmm)

0-90°
00-59.999999
minutes

c5

North (N) or South (S)

N, S

m6

Longitude of position (ddmm.mmmmmm)

0-180°
00--59.999999
minutes

c7

East (E) or West (W)

E, W

f8

Altitude above the WGS84 ellipsoid

±9999.000

f9

Age of differential corrections, in seconds

0-999

f10

True Track/Course Over Ground, in degrees

0.0-359.9

f11

Speed Over Ground, in knots

0.0-999.9

f12

Vertical velocity in dm/s

±999.9

f13

PDOP

0-99.9

f14

HDOP

0-99.9

f15

VDOP

0-99.9

f16

TDOP

0-99.9

s17

Firmware version ID

4-char. string

*cc

Checksum

*00-*FF
